class EventSlugMixin:
    """
    Mixin to handle views with event slugs
    """
    event = None

    def _load_event(self):
        # Find event based on event slug
        if self.event is None:
            self.event = get_object_or_404(Event, slug=self.kwargs.get("event_slug", None))

    def get(self, request, *args, **kwargs):
        self._load_event()
        return super().get(request, *args, **kwargs)

    def post(self, request, *args, **kwargs):
        self._load_event()
        return super().post(request, *args, **kwargs)

    def list(self, request, *args, **kwargs):
        self._load_event()
        return super().list(request, *args, **kwargs)

    def create(self, request, *args, **kwargs):
        self._load_event()
        return super().create(request, *args, **kwargs)

    def dispatch(self, request, *args, **kwargs):
        if self.event is None:
            self._load_event()
        return super().dispatch(request, *args, **kwargs)

    def get_context_data(self, *, object_list=None, **kwargs):
        context = super().get_context_data(object_list=object_list, **kwargs)
        # Add event to context (to make it accessible in templates)
        context["event"] = self.event
        return context


class FilterByEventSlugMixin(EventSlugMixin):
    """
    Mixin to filter different querysets based on a event slug from the request url
    """

    def get_queryset(self):
        # Filter current queryset based on url event slug or return 404 if event slug is invalid
        return super().get_queryset().filter(event=self.event)

class DefaultSlotEditorView(EventSlugMixin, IntermediateAdminView):
    template_name = "admin/AKModel/default_slot_editor.html"
    form_class = DefaultSlotEditorForm
    title = _("Edit Default Slots")

    def get_success_url(self):
        return self.request.path

    def get_initial(self):
        initial = super().get_initial()
        default_slots = [
            {"id": s.id, "start": s.start_iso, "end": s.end_iso, "allDay": False}
            for s in self.event.defaultslot_set.all()
        ]
        initial['availabilities'] = json.dumps({
            'availabilities': default_slots
        })
        return initial

    def form_valid(self, form):
        default_slots_raw = json.loads(form.cleaned_data['availabilities'])["availabilities"]
        tz = self.event.timezone

        created_count = 0
        updated_count = 0

        previous_slot_ids = set(s.id for s in self.event.defaultslot_set.all())

        for slot in default_slots_raw:
            start = tz.localize(parse_datetime(slot["start"]))
            end = tz.localize(parse_datetime(slot["end"]))

            if slot["id"] != '':
                id = int(slot["id"])
                if id not in previous_slot_ids:
                    # Make sure only slots (currently) belonging to this event are edited
                    # (user did not manipulate IDs and slots have not been deleted in another session in the meantime)
                    messages.add_message(
                        self.request,
                        messages.WARNING,
                        _("Could not update slot {id} since it does not belong to {event}")
                        .format(id=slot['id'], event=self.event.name)
                    )
                else:
                    # Update existing entries
                    previous_slot_ids.remove(id)
                    original_slot = DefaultSlot.objects.get(id=id)
                    if original_slot.start != start or original_slot.end != end:
                        original_slot.start = start
                        original_slot.end = end
                        original_slot.save()
                        updated_count += 1
            else:
                # Create new entries
                DefaultSlot.objects.create(
                    start=start,
                    end=end,
                    event=self.event
                )
                created_count += 1

        # Delete all slots not re-submitted by the user (and hence deleted in editor)
        deleted_count = len(previous_slot_ids)
        for d_id in previous_slot_ids:
            DefaultSlot.objects.get(id=d_id).delete()

        if created_count + updated_count + deleted_count > 0:
            messages.add_message(
                self.request,
                messages.SUCCESS,
                _("Updated {u} slot(s). created {c} new slot(s) and deleted {d} slot(s)")
                .format(u=str(updated_count), c=str(created_count), d=str(deleted_count))
            )
        return super().form_valid(form)
